Lab-grown diamonds are cultivated in a laboratory environment.
Created by replicating the natural formation process of diamonds,
they are crystallized under precisely controlled conditions using advanced technology.
Blending scientific innovation with artisanal aesthetics,
they reveal the same pure and brilliant radiance as natural diamonds.
– Technology and the Beauty of Purity –
• HPHT (High Pressure High Temperature) Method •
Recreates the extreme high-pressure and high-temperature conditions deep within the Earth, allowing diamond crystals to form.
• CVD (Chemical Vapor Deposition) Method •
Uses carbon-rich gases to deposit layer by layer, enabling diamonds to grow gradually in a controlled environment.
– Precision and Sustainability –
• Identical to natural diamonds in chemical and physical properties
• Controlled growth process allowing adjustments in size, clarity, and color
• Lower environmental impact — a more sustainable and cost-effective choice

Certified by the International Gemological Institute (IGI)
Each diamond is evaluated and analyzed according to the 4C standards:
– Carat、Color、Clarity、Cut–
IGI certification includes not only the 4C grading
but also detailed information such as diamond shape, measurements, symmetry, and other essential characteristics —
providing a comprehensive diamond profile.
Carat (ct) is the unit of weight used to measure diamonds and gemstones.

The color grade of lab-grown diamonds is evaluated under standardized observation conditions.
The diamond color is categorized into five grades from D to Z.
Diamond Color Grades:
.Colorless : D・E・F
.Near Colorless : G・H・I・J
.Faint Yellow : K・L・M
.Light Yellow : N ~ R
.Yellow : S ~ Z
The color of a diamond is distinguishable to the naked eye and is an important factor affecting its brilliance and beauty within the 4C grading system.

Clarity is a standard used to evaluate the presence of inclusions (internal flaws) and surface blemishes in a diamond, assessed through professional examination with a 10x magnifying loupe.
Clarity Grading Scale (GIA)
FL (Flawless): No inclusions or blemishes (extremely rare)
IF (Internally Flawless): No internal inclusions (extremely high quality)
VVS1 / VVS2 (Very Very Slightly Included): Very fine inclusions
VS1 / VS2 (Very Slightly Included): Very small inclusions (almost invisible to the naked eye)
SI1 / SI2 (Slightly Included): Inclusions visible under magnification
I1 / I2 / I3 (Included): Inclusions clearly visible to the naked eye

Cut is the most important factor that determines the beauty and value of lab-grown diamonds.
The quality of the cut includes the following elements
Precision of the cut -balance of proportions
Polish-smoothness of the surface
Symmetry-alignment of facets
Proportions-efficiency of light reflection
Cut Grade Classification -GIA Standard
Excellent: Maximum brilliance and reflection
Very Good: Excellent brilliance with almost perfect cut
Good: Proper brilliance and reflection
Fair: Slightly insufficient light reflection
Poor: Lack of brilliance, limited light reflection
